  Article:   COMPUTER VISION AIDED MEASUREMENT OF MORPHOLOGICAL FEATURES IN MEDICAL OPTICS.

Authors:  .
 
       
         
  Abstract:  This paper presents a computer vision aided method for non invasive interupupillary(IPD) distance measurement. IPD is a morphological feature requirement in any oftalmological frame prescription. A good frame prescription is highly dependent nowadays on accurate IPD estimation in order for the lenses to be eye strain free. The idea is to replace the ruler or the pupilometer with a more accurate method while keeping the patient eye free from any moving or gaze restrictions. The method proposed in this paper uses a video camera and a punctual light source in order to determine the IPD with under millimeter error. The results are compared against standard eye and object detection routines from literature. 

Key words and phrases. computer vision, object recognition, stereo vision, medical applications.
